David Wilhelm Erythropel (born June 20, 1687 in Hanover ; † February 16, 1758 ) was a German Lutheran theologian, consistorial councilor and general superintendent of the General Diocese of Calenberg .

Life

Erythropel was a son of the castle preacher David Rupert Erythropel in Hanover. From 1705 he studied theology in Helmstedt , Leiden , Utrecht and Franeker . In 1709 he made a trip to London. In 1710 he became second pastor at the Neustädter Hof- und Stadtkirche in Hanover, in 1717 first pastor there. From 1732 he was consistorial councilor, from 1742 also general superintendent of Calenberg.
